This is the first book on the acquisition of the German case system by foreign language learners. It explores how learners in their interlanguage progress from the total absence to the presence of a case system. This development is characterized by an evolvement from marking the argument’s position to marking the argument’s actual function. Theoretically couched within Processability Theory, the book deals with the feature unification and the mapping processes involved in case marking, and critically examines previous findings on German case acquisition. Empirically, the book consists of longitudinal data of 11 foreign language learners of German, which was collected over a period of 2 years. The eleven selected contributions making up this volume deal with grammatical relations, their coding and behavioral properties, and the change that these properties have undergone in different languages. The focus of this collection is on the changing properties of subjects and objects, although the scope of the volume goes beyond the central problems pertaining to case marking and word order. The diachrony of syntactic and morphosyntactic phenomena are approached from different theoretical perspectives, generative grammar, valency grammar, and functionalism. The languages dealt with include Old English, Mainland Scandinavian, Icelandic, German and other Germanic languages, Latin, French and other Romance languages, Northeast Caucasian, Eskimo, and Popolocan. The volume is published on the occasion of the birth centennial of Eugenio Coseriu (1921–2002). It is the first collective volume to appear in English in which various scholars present a variety of perspectives on Coseriu’s scholarly work and discuss its continuing relevance for the language sciences. Coseriu’s international reputation has suffered from his commitment to publish in languages such as Spanish, German, French, Italian, Romanian and Portuguese, to the detriment of English. As a consequence, his work is less well-known outside Romance and German linguistics. The volume aims to raise the general awareness of Coseriu’s work among linguists around the world, in accordance with Coseriu’s own adage that it takes a constructive mindset (acknowledging "accomplishments and limitations") to do justice to all scholarly work in the humanities. The articles are organized into three major thematic clusters: 1) philosophy of language, 2) history of the language sciences and 3) theory and practice of "Integral Linguistics". Diese Studie, hervorgegangen aus der Habilitationsschrift des Autors, entwickelt die erste sowohl einheitliche als auch formal explizite Theorie der freien Dative des Deutschen. Traditionelle Dativtypen, die abgedeckt werden, umfassen den possessiven Dativ, den dativus (in)commodi sowie den dativus iudicantis. Die zentrale Hypothese des Buches lautet: Jeder freie Dativ bindet den Possessor eines Koarguments desselben finiten Teilsatzes. Damit ist der freie Dativ der Exponent einer Reflexivierungsdiathese, die viel mit kanonischer Reflexivität gemeinsam hat. Allerdings ist im Fall der freien Dativdiathese das Dativargument das Antezedens (und nicht das Subjekt), und das gebundene Pronomen ist immer ein Possessor im weiteren Sinne. Die besondere syntaktische Konfiguration, die mit diesem Bindungsverhältnis einhergeht – die Rösslsprungbindung – wird erstmalig als privilegiert erkannt und syntaktisch hergeleitet. Auf der Seite der thematischen Rollen wird der freie Dativ beschrieben als ein Experiencer, als eine Landmarke oder als Experiencer und Landmarke zugleich. Das Buch enthält darüberhinaus den ersten ausführlichen vergleichenden Abriss aktueller semantischer Bindungstheorien in deutscher Sprache.

Wie andere Sprachen auch verändert sich das Deutsche ständig in systematischer Weise. Der Band befasst sich mit einem besonders wichtigen Typ des Sprachwandels: der Grammatikalisierung, d.h. der Entstehung grammatischer Elemente und Konstruktionen. Im Mittelpunkt stehen dabei die Funktionen der Sprache in der Kommunikation und ihr Zusammenspiel mit anderen kognitiven Fähigkeiten des Menschen.
